Iron River's Abby Nelson claims WIAC pole vault title

The Northwestern High School grad advances to the NCAA Championships.

Former Northwestern standout Abby Nelson, of Iron River, claimed her first Wisconsin Intercollegiate Athletic Conference title in the pole vault Friday, May 7, at the WIAC Championships in River Falls.

Nelson, a sophomore at the University of Wisconsin-Stevens Point, vaulted to a personal best height of 3.73 meters (12 feet, 2.75 inches) and qualified for the NCAA Championships, which begin May 27 in Greensboro, North Carolina.
